Table 1.
ED arrival to receipt of first opioid for children with SCD who presented with an uncomplicated pain crisis.
Site | ||||||||
---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
1 | 2 | 3 | 4 | 5 | 6 | 7 | Overall | |
Overall N | 352 | 1,252 | 326 | 1,458 | 147 | 543 | 500 | 4,578 |
Visits | ||||||||
Median | 68 | 66 | 68 | 57 | 59 | 45 | 88 | 62 |
q1, q3 | 47, 98 | 42, 103 | 45, 102 | 42, 78 | 41, 98 | 29, 66 | 64, 122 | 42, 93 |
2016 | ||||||||
Median | 69 | 65 | 72 | 58 | 69 | 56 | 79 | 62 |
q1, q3 | 48, 94 | 41, 99 | 48, 102 | 42, 77 | 46, 83 | 41, 77 | 59, 113 | 44, 90 |
2017 | ||||||||
Median | 65 | 67 | 68 | 60 | 61 | 39 | 90 | 63 |
q1, q3 | 43, 101 | 41, 100 | 48, 104 | 43, 80 | 43, 90 | 24, 57 | 69, 137 | 41, 92 |
2018 | ||||||||
Median | 70 | 69 | 63 | 55 | 55 | 37 | 90 | 61 |
q1, q3 | 48, 100 | 44, 114 | 42, 100 | 41, 74 | 38, 101 | 24, 60 | 66, 123 | 42, 96 |
Data are presented as median and interquartile range (in minutes). Guideline-adherent care is an initial dose of opioid within 60 minutes of arrival.
